If you do not own an independent license for catalog 2711-NDA or 2711-NDR, PanelBuilder32 can still be legally accessed by purchasing a Rockwell Legacy Toolkit Subscription . This bundled subscription gives industrial engineers ongoing access to legacy software archives.
